Bennett Richardson came from Google, Politico, and Semaphore to become the Chief Marketing and Communications Officer at the National Association of Realtors (NAR). Less than a year into his role, he was promoted to CMO. His job: Market to three stakeholders at once - 1.5 million realtor members, Capitol Hill and policymakers, and the American consumer. And rebuild trust. In this episode, Bennett breaks down his philosophy that "building trust with a brand is just like building trust with a person," how NAR communicates at scale without hitting the unsubscribe button, the NAR Influencer Program (1,200 realtors and growing at nar.realtor/influencers), humanizing the brand by getting real people on camera, Think Again by Adam Grant and the importance of pivoting, and why his X-factor is simply loving people and keeping it human.⏱️ TIMESTAMPS0:00 - Intro: The Real Estate Industry Doesn't Hand Out Easy Moments 1:20 - Bennett Richardson: From Google to NAR 2:26 - Realtors Show Up Every Day Unemployed 3:52 - Three Stakeholders: Members, Capitol Hill, Consumers 5:05 - Putting Members First: Know Your Customer 6:28 - Diverse Communications for Diverse Membership 8:51 - Consumer Ad Campaign Launched a Month Ago 9:08 - If You're Telling Them Everything, You're Sending Too Much 10:38 - Personalization and Diversification Strategy 11:07 - Launching Broker-Specific Newsletter 12:34 - Humanizing NAR: Getting Real People on Camera 13:13 - NAR Influencer Program (nar.realtor/influencers) 15:08 - Building Trust: It's Just Like Building Trust with a Person 16:37 - How Do You Build Trust at Scale? 17:30 - Nikia Wright's Tour and Leadership 19:04 - Promises Made, Promises Kept 20:38 - How Do You Build Trust at Scale?
